The Takeaway DSC Securities targets 2026 pre-tax profit of VND 356B (+3%) and revenue of VND 747B (+7%), both record highs, approved at its 2026 AGM. The plan emphasizes maximizing margin lending profitability and deepening client exploitation from the TC Group ecosystem.

Overview

DSC Securities (DSC) held its 2026 Annual General Meeting on April 16, approving a business plan targeting record pre-tax profit of VND 356 billion and revenue of VND 747 billion, representing year-on-year growth of 3% and 7% respectively. The company aims to maximize margin lending profitability and leverage the ecosystem of TC Group (Tập đoàn Thành Công) for sustainable client revenue.

Key Facts

  • DSC targets 2026 pre-tax profit of VND 356 billion, up 3% from 2025’s VND 344 billion.
  • 2026 revenue target is VND 747 billion, up 7% from 2025’s VND 695 billion.
  • In 2025, DSC achieved revenue of VND 695 billion (+38% YoY) and pre-tax profit of VND 344 billion (+55.9% YoY), exceeding plans by 123% and 132% respectively.
  • The 2026 plan focuses on maximizing margin lending net interest income and flexibly restructuring proprietary trading portfolios.
  • DSC will deepen client exploitation from the TC Group ecosystem rather than pursuing market share at all costs.
  • Vietnam’s stock market was upgraded by FTSE Russell from Frontier to Secondary Emerging Market, effective September 2026, which DSC expects to attract international capital.

What Happened

On April 16, 2026, DSC Securities (DSC) held its Annual General Meeting of Shareholders, approving the 2026 business plan with record-high targets. The company’s leadership cited expectations of continued macroeconomic recovery, stable foreign investment flows, and supportive government policies for capital market development. However, they acknowledged global uncertainties including geopolitical tensions, trade protectionism, and policy shifts in major economies.

DSC’s strategy for 2026 centers on maximizing profitability from margin lending, targeting record outstanding loan balances, and flexibly adjusting its proprietary trading portfolio to align with market cash flows. The company also emphasized leveraging the TC Group ecosystem to generate stable, sustainable client revenue, reducing reliance on short-term market fluctuations.

Market Context

DSC trades on HOSE. The company’s 2025 results significantly exceeded targets, with revenue up 38% and profit up 55.9% year-on-year. The 2026 targets represent a more moderate growth trajectory, reflecting cautious optimism amid global headwinds. The broader Vietnamese stock market is expected to benefit from the FTSE Russell upgrade to Secondary Emerging Market status, effective September 2026, which could boost liquidity and foreign investment.

Strategic Significance

DSC’s focus on margin lending and ecosystem-based client acquisition differentiates it from peers pursuing aggressive market share growth. By deepening ties with TC Group, DSC aims to build a more resilient revenue base less sensitive to market volatility. The moderate growth targets suggest management prioritizes profitability and stability over rapid expansion, which may appeal to risk-averse investors. The FTSE upgrade provides a favorable macro tailwind for the securities sector.
